What This Data Tells You About Richfield Fire Company

Richfield Fire Company operates as a Volunteer department in Richfield, within Juniata County, and the HIFLD and USFA records give a precise structural picture of its response capacity. The department reports 39 total personnel, 1 station, no truck inventory reported. EMS capability is listed as active.

Benchmarking against the state gives this profile context. Pennsylvania has 2,427 registered fire departments and 85,879 total personnel, averaging roughly 35 staff per department. Richfield Fire Company runs 11% above that state average, signalling a larger-than-typical crew likely tied to denser population or higher call volume. The state records about 73,800 fires, 115 fire deaths, and 67% volunteer coverage each year, which shapes training, funding priorities, and mutual-aid patterns felt at every department in the state.

Federal investment further defines this department's trajectory: Richfield Fire Company has received 1 FEMA grant totaling $333,333 through the AFG and SAFER programs, money typically spent on PPE, SCBA, training, and hiring or retaining career staff.
